Wireless network connections for electric vehicle chargers

1. A system, comprising:
a charging station, comprising one or more processors coupled to memory, the charging station configured to:
determine that a first network connection between the charging station and one or more servers is unavailable;
detect an electric vehicle having a token, the electric vehicle within a threshold distance of the charging station; and
establish, responsive to the determination that the first network connection is unavailable and the detection of the electric vehicle within the threshold distance, a second network connection between the charging station and the electric vehicle encrypted based at least in part on the token provided by the electric vehicle.
